Bruce County Outreach & COAST

Bruce County Outreach is a resource now being offered across Bruce County to provide people with knowledge and awareness of services and supports in their communities, and connect them with these supports and services.

Organizations and services available at the outreach may include all or any of the following: Bruce County Housing; YMCA Housing Services; Bruce County Paramedic Services; Grey Bruce Public Health; Canadian Mental Health Association Grey Bruce; VPI Employment Solutions; Bruce County Ontario Works; United Way of Bruce Grey; Salvation Army Owen Sound – Saugeen Shores.

No registration is needed to access this help. It will be on a first-come, first-served basis

COAST (Community Outreach and Support Team)

Bruce County is sharing they have funding for a one-year mobile outreach program in Bruce County. COAST (Community Outreach and Support Team) is a mobile outreach initiative designed to enhance access to support services in our rural communities.

COAST will provide:

  • Mental health and addiction care
  • Harm reduction services (including naloxone distribution and overdose prevention)
  • Housing and social support navigation
  • Community paramedicine support

The initiative builds on the existing Bruce County Outreach program and responds to the increasing rates of opioid use, overdoses, homelessness, and unmet service needs, as well as the barriers faced by individuals in rural areas.

The project is a collaborative partnership between CMHA, Bruce County Housing, and Bruce County Paramedic Services. The team will include:

The plan is to extend outreach services to individuals who are unable to access existing locations. This will include visiting motel shelter sites, libraries, encampments, and rural communities across the county.

  • A Community Paramedic
  • A Community Support Coordinator
  • A CMHA Peer Support Worker
  • A CMHA Harm Reduction Counsellor
